### CI Note: Waveform Preview Flake

Reviewers: the `wavepreview` job on Tessigram CI fails intermittently when the renderer races the sample-rate probe. Fixed by forcing the probe to complete before canvas init. If you see a blank preview in an older branch, rebase past the fix. The passing run that validated the change carries the token below.

session token of fawep-tageg = htk4_82d8

# Build Provenance: GiftNote Receipt Mailer

The GiftNote mailer generates donation receipts nightly from the Ledgerbird export. Each release is built in the sealed Quarrystone pipeline; no manual artifacts are accepted. Dependencies are pinned via the lockfile, and the template bundle is hashed at package time. Reviewers should confirm the deployed artifact matches the signed manifest before approving template changes. The provenance record for the currently deployed mailer build is reproduced directly below this paragraph.

pipeline stamp: htk4_66df

## Support

The `relay-breaker` module guards calls to the Fernholt upstream API. When reviewing changes, note that trip thresholds, half-open probe intervals, and fallback behavior are all configured in `breaker.toml`; please do not hardcode them. Bug reports should include the breaker state transition log and the correlating request IDs. For design questions, threshold tuning advice, or review escalations, contact the resilience team at the address below.

pager mailbox: zorius.novath.briath@kelvistack.local